CDLC's Continuing Education Committee (CEC) works with CDLC staff to design and implement educational programs and professional development opportunities for librarians and library staff throughout the region. The CEC seeks to coordinate continuing education programs with those offered by local libraries, state agencies, professional organizations, public and school library systems, other consortia, commercial trainers, and local roundtables and interest groups.
The CEC consists of 8-10 members who represent all four types of libraries in the region, including at least one representative from the public library systems, one from the school library systems, and one from the special libraries.
